How to… Maximise World Cup profits

* Promote fixtures well in advance and position your pub as the best local place to watch football.

\* Plan so you have enough staff and plenty of beer on order.

\* Check quantities because delivery dates may mean you are covering more than one big match in one batch.

\* Create an enthusiastic atmosphere before the kick-off with quizzes, barbecues and promotions. Maybe reserve the best seats in the house as a prize in a competition.

\* Ensure service is quick and efficient, particularly during half-time. Consider pre-pours.

\* Offer table service and pitchers.

\* Allocate enough space for chilled bottles and remove less popular lines for the day.

\* Food is good, but make it hand-held things easy to eat standing up.

\* Have plenty of change - particularly pound coins.

\* Think of ways to increase customer "dwell time" after the match with prize draws and food offers.
